ELAU SM‑100‑50‑030‑P0‑45‑M1‑B1
Technical Specifications: Rated power 1.4 kW, rated speed 5000 rpm, maximum speed 5500 rpm, continuous stall torque 2.6 Nm, peak torque 10 Nm, rotor inertia 2.28 kg·cm², insulation class F, IP65 protection rating, 100 mm B5 mounting flange, 19 mm flat‑key shaft, resolver M1 feedback, power connector P0, built‑in holding brake B1, natural cooling, weight 7.6 kg, ambient operating temperature 0 °C‑40 °C.
Functional Features: Spring‑type holding brake secures shaft static position when power fails. Resolver feedback offers strong immunity against electromagnetic disturbance. Low‑inertia rotor enables rapid speed variation. Internal PTC element executes winding over‑temperature protection. High‑voltage‑winding design reduces working current. Compatible with ELAU PacDrive controller series.
Application Scenarios: Vertical motion axes of packaging lines, automated handling gantries, robotic auxiliary axes, printing press moving units, material lifting mechanisms.
Performance Parameters: Brake static holding torque 8 Nm, brake coil voltage 24 V DC, CE and UL certification, three‑phase 400 V AC supply.
Material Composition: Die‑cast aluminum housing, silicon‑steel‑sheet stator core, rare‑earth permanent‑magnet rotor, copper winding wires, alloy steel output shaft, high‑friction composite brake disc, reinforced plastic connector components.
Structural Features: B5 front‑flange installation structure, separated power and resolver connectors at upper housing, brake module arranged at motor rear end, shaft‑side IP65 sealing assembly, built‑in winding temperature‑sensing device.
Working Principle: Servo drive supplies three‑phase sinusoidal current to stator windings to produce rotating magnetic field which drives permanent‑magnet rotor output torque. Resolver converts rotor mechanical angle into analog signal transmitted to drive for closed‑loop speed‑position regulation. Holding brake locks rotor by spring pressure without 24 V excitation and releases when energized.
Installation Requirements: Fasten motor flange to rigid vibration‑damped mounting base. Keep coupling concentricity deviation under 0.05 mm. Route power cable and feedback cable in different cable ducts. Provide reliable protective earth connection. Leave sufficient surrounding space for heat dissipation. Wire brake power circuit strictly per pin‑out specification.
Usage Notes: Holding brake shall only undertake static‑holding task instead of dynamic stopping. Set drive feedback parameter to resolver mode. Avoid condensation and corrosive‑gas environment. Prohibit hammer striking output shaft during assembly.
